Exclusive Contracts and Bargaining Power

Hiroshi Kitamura, Noriaki Matsushima and Misato Sato

ISER Discussion Paper from Institute of Social and Economic Research, The University of Osaka

Abstract: This study constructs a simplest model to examine anticompetitive exclusive contracts that prevent a downstream buyer from buying input from a new upstream supplier. Incorporating Nash bargaining into the standard one-buyer-one-supplier framework in the Chicago School critique, we show a possibility that an inefficient incumbent supplier can deter a socially efficient entry through exclusive contracts.
